💨 Abstract
Ready-to-eat chicken fettuccine alfredo products have been recalled due to a listeria outbreak, which has caused three deaths and one fetal loss in 13 US states. FreshRealm initiated the recall after the outbreak strain of Listeria monocytogenes was found in samples. Affected individuals fell ill from August 2024 to May 2025.
